SendAndLoad. interception of data from flash

.NET Edition of the F-IN-BOX
vsesh02
Posts: 23
Joined: Mon Oct 12, 2009 7:51 am

SendAndLoad. interception of data from flash

Postby vsesh02 » Thu Oct 22, 2009 4:16 pm

Flash (using sendAndLoad) sends a XML request to a PHP script. Then the script sends some data to flash. It's easy to hook the URL, but how to intercept a data which is sending?

---

flash с помощью sendAndLoad посылает xml запрос php скрипту. PHP в зависимости от параметров присылает некоторые данные. Перехватить URL с помощью f-in-box легко, а как перехватить отравляемые данные ?

vsesh02
Posts: 23
Joined: Mon Oct 12, 2009 7:51 am

Postby vsesh02 » Thu Oct 22, 2009 7:50 pm

POST is used...

OnSendData doesn't receive the data

---

Посылается Post'ом ...

метод OnSendData не перехватывает

vsesh02
Posts: 23
Joined: Mon Oct 12, 2009 7:51 am

Postby vsesh02 » Fri Oct 23, 2009 6:18 am

А нет, все таки работает ... только получается ссылку перехватывает один метод, а текст сообщения другой. Надо их как то объединить. Так как запросы происходят практически одновременно. Можно сделать что-то типа привязки к минисекундамю Хотя если запросов будет много, то возможны ошибки.

Прошу прощения, что пишу на русском - я не настолько владею англиским.

vsesh02
Posts: 23
Joined: Mon Oct 12, 2009 7:51 am

Postby vsesh02 » Fri Oct 23, 2009 8:08 am

Теперь уж тоно со всем разобрался.

Сначало срабатывает OnSendData - получаю массив байтов - тело запроса сохраняю в переменную, потом срабатывает OnLoadHandler, посылаю данные из этой переменной.

Боялся, что будут проблемы с синхронизацией данных и ссылок, но вроже все в порядке - проверял на скорости 5 запросов в секунду и все адресаты получали свои сообщения.

А вообще все это организовал только для того чтобы шифровать отправляемые данные php скрипту + http аутификация.

Softanics
Site Admin
Posts: 1402
Joined: Sat Sep 18, 2004 3:03 am
Location: Russia, St. Petersburg
Contact:

Postby Softanics » Fri Oct 23, 2009 12:41 pm

Thank you for your question.

Looks like you have solved the issue. Indeed, the idea of extending OnSendData is really very good.

Thank you.

---

Спасибо за вопрос.

Я смотрю, вы разобрались. Да, идея объединить события, или добавить аргументов событию OnSendData, хорошая.

Насчет языка не проблема, я сейчас переведу. На случай, если кому-то будет интересно.

Спасибо.
Best regards, Artem A. Razin,
F-IN-BOX support
Ask your question here: http://www.f-in-box.com/support.html


Return to “.NET Edition”

Who is online

Users browsing this forum: No registered users and 8 guests

cron